Home
last modified time | relevance | path

Searched refs:kvm_register_read (Results 1 – 5 of 5) sorted by relevance

/Linux-v5.10/arch/x86/kvm/
Dkvm_cache_regs.h65 static inline unsigned long kvm_register_read(struct kvm_vcpu *vcpu, int reg) in kvm_register_read() function
88 return kvm_register_read(vcpu, VCPU_REGS_RIP); in kvm_rip_read()
98 return kvm_register_read(vcpu, VCPU_REGS_RSP); in kvm_rsp_read()
Dx86.h226 unsigned long val = kvm_register_read(vcpu, reg); in kvm_register_readl()
Dx86.c6806 return kvm_register_read(emul_to_vcpu(ctxt), reg); in emulator_read_gpr()
8416 put_smstate(u32, buf, 0x7fd0 + i * 4, kvm_register_read(vcpu, i)); in enter_smm_save_state_32()
8462 put_smstate(u64, buf, 0x7ff8 - i * 8, kvm_register_read(vcpu, i)); in enter_smm_save_state_64()
/Linux-v5.10/arch/x86/kvm/vmx/
Dnested.c4591 off += kvm_register_read(vcpu, base_reg); in get_vmx_mem_address()
4593 off += kvm_register_read(vcpu, index_reg) << scaling; in get_vmx_mem_address()
5701 field = kvm_register_read(vcpu, (((vmx_instruction_info) >> 28) & 0xf)); in nested_vmx_exit_handled_vmcs_access()
/Linux-v5.10/arch/x86/kvm/svm/
Dsvm.c2359 val = kvm_register_read(&svm->vcpu, reg); in cr_interception()
2436 val = kvm_register_read(&svm->vcpu, reg); in dr_interception()